Pegs and Jokers is clearly derived ultimately from the Indian race game Pachisi, a race game using dice for movement, probably via its American derivative Sorry, in which pawns are moved according to cards drawn from a special deck.

Ulrich: “The first thing I did was to play Minecraft non-stop for about a week. (47 minutes ago)pally Wrote: Im sorry it is past my bedtime.20 posts Our boys pulled it out in Prime Time and we are happy to award our 3rd Game Ball of the.

Four players building stuff with just about fifty cubes wouldn’t work.“So if building was not an option, the other main way to interact with blocks in the digital game was mining. The bigger the cubes would be, the less could go in the game. If we used small cubes, we could pack about a hundred of them in the box without making the game too expensive.

Let's Art!Art production and design was handled at Mojang by Ninni Landin, Martin Johansson, Nikoo Jorjani, and Nicolette Suraga, and we partnered with an art team at Fiore GmbH, with biome tile concepts and design handled by our friends at BlockWorks.After feedback that rooms should be biomes, some of Ulrich’s early designs featured different kinds of buildings. We needed art that let players know just what was going on in the game, which avenues of gameplay they should attempt, and how their efforts were progressing. At this point, the biome tiles were still Minecraft screenshots, and the buildings were rectangular stand-ins that hinted at how they’d contribute to scoring. The whole project involved a very passionate team to see it through, many of whom were borrowed from their “normal” jobs. We reviewed the pitches in February, locked in the game and rules in June, did the art in July, and the first copies of the game were shipped to players on October 1st. Additionally, since components are cut from a single sheet, and just a few more tiles might mean another custom cutting die and sheet, feature creeping can mean having to remove other features that we literally do not have room for We also didn’t get to push a button to release the game considerations had to be made for production times or shipping the product around the world on a boat.For creating a new game, the whole process was very quick from start to finish. Since Minecraft isn’t limited to a medieval fantasy theme, and players can build whatever they’d like, a small number of builds didn’t follow any particular theme, such as the dance floor, train station, or potion bottle.With a physical game, all of the components must fit inside a box, and the blocks already took up about half of the box’s space. We wanted the buildings to be a mix of old and new, with nods to Minecraft builds (such as the player statue), as well as things that could be understandable by those unfamiliar with the game.
